开发AI助手时如何实现智能错误提示?
在人工智能领域,AI助手作为一种新兴的技术,已经在很多场景中得到了广泛应用。从智能家居到客服系统,从教育辅助到医疗诊断,AI助手正逐渐成为人们生活的一部分。然而,随着AI助手功能的不断丰富,如何实现智能错误提示成为了开发者和用户共同关心的问题。下面,就让我们通过一个开发者的故事,来探讨如何在开发AI助手时实现智能错误提示。
李明,一位年轻而有才华的软件工程师,在一家知名互联网公司负责开发一款智能客服助手。这款助手旨在帮助企业提升客户服务效率,降低人力成本。然而,在开发过程中,李明遇到了一个难题——如何让AI助手在处理客户问题时,能够给出智能且准确的错误提示。
一天,李明接到一个客户的反馈,说在使用AI助手时遇到了一个错误,助手没有给出任何提示,导致客户无法继续操作。李明意识到,这个问题的解决对于提升用户体验至关重要。于是,他开始着手研究如何在AI助手中实现智能错误提示。
首先,李明分析了现有的错误处理机制。他发现,大多数AI助手的错误处理方式都是简单的错误代码提示,这种提示对用户来说并不友好,甚至可能导致用户对AI助手的信任度下降。因此,李明决定从以下几个方面入手,实现智能错误提示:
错误分类与代码映射:
李明首先对可能出现的错误进行了分类,如输入错误、系统错误、网络错误等。接着,他建立了一个错误代码映射表,将每个错误代码与对应的错误描述、解决方法进行关联。错误原因分析:
为了提高错误提示的准确性,李明引入了错误原因分析机制。当AI助手遇到错误时,系统会自动分析错误原因,并根据原因给出相应的提示。例如,当输入错误发生时,系统会提示用户检查输入内容是否符合要求。自然语言处理:
为了使错误提示更加人性化,李明采用了自然语言处理技术。通过分析用户输入的上下文信息,AI助手能够以更加自然的方式给出错误提示,而不是生硬的代码提示。例如,当用户输入了错误的命令时,AI助手可以这样提示:“您输入的命令似乎有误,请确认是否需要查询天气信息?”个性化推荐:
李明还考虑到了个性化推荐。当用户连续出现错误时,AI助手会根据错误类型和用户历史行为,给出相应的解决建议。例如,如果用户多次输入错误,AI助手可以建议用户查看操作指南或联系客服。用户反馈机制:
为了不断优化错误提示,李明在AI助手中加入了用户反馈机制。当用户对错误提示不满意时,可以随时反馈,开发团队会根据反馈进行调整。
经过一段时间的努力,李明成功实现了AI助手的智能错误提示功能。新的错误处理机制得到了客户和开发团队的认可,用户体验也得到了显著提升。
这个故事告诉我们,在开发AI助手时,实现智能错误提示并非遥不可及。通过错误分类、原因分析、自然语言处理、个性化推荐和用户反馈等手段,我们可以为用户提供更加友好、高效的错误提示。当然,这只是一个起点,随着AI技术的不断发展,相信AI助手在智能错误提示方面会有更多的突破和创新。
猜你喜欢:AI语音对话